Glass fiber reinforced polymer (GFRP) rebar is a rod made of composite material. It has the potential to replace steel rebar as reinforcement in concrete structures. Despite being anti-corrosive, strong, durable and cheaper in longer run, its adaptation in India is being hindered due to lack of Indian design guidelines. In the current research, GFRP rebars reinforced concrete (RC) beams and steel rebars RC beams have been designed as per ACI 440.1R-15 and IS: 456 (2000) respectively. GFRP RC beams were designed as under reinforced, balanced and over reinforced section beams. Total 16 beams have been casted and tested and an experimental and analytical comparative study has been done on its flexural capacity, deflection and design philosophy. The experimental results indicated that over reinforced design shall be preferred as compared to under reinforced and balanced designs for GFRP RC beams. Over reinforced GFRP RC beams successfully achieved strength as well as serviceability criteria.
